The hexadecimal color code #A1D64C corresponds to the code RGB( 161, 214, 76 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,63 level), green (at 0,84 level) and blue (at 0,30 level). Its brightness is 56% and its saturation is 62%. It is composed of red at 35%, green at 47% and blue at 16%.

The complementary color #5E29B3 is the color exactly opposite to #A1D64C on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.

When using #A1D64C as the background color, consider selecting a darker text color for improved readability. If you want to use #A1D64C as the text color, prefer a dark background, such as Black.
